Consultation on possible changes to education structures in Frome

A consultation has begun which asks the Frome community whether there is support for a significant change to local education structures, specifically a move from the current three‑tier system to a two‑tier education system.

Consultation dates and next steps

  • Consultation opens: Monday 23 February 2026
  • Consultation closes: Friday 20 March 2026 
  • Feedback review: 21–31 March 2026

If the consultation shows community support, a full statutory consultation with detailed proposals would be developed and launched in June–July 2026.
